The Golden Bachelorettestar Joan Vassos may have been part of Gerry Turner’s season, butshe’ll make a far better lead than the original heartbreaker, and hopefully revitalize the series. Joan, who appeared onThe Golden Bachelorseason 1alongside several other women who were interested in seeing if they could build a connection with Gerry, had a shortened experience on the show. LeavingThe Golden Bachelorearly to tend to a family emergency, Joan pivoted easily after her time on the show was over. Although she only made it a few weeks, Joan made an impression onBachelorNation.

While Gerry’s time asThe Golden Bachelorwas one of the most watchable seasons of the series in years, things proved more difficult once the season was over. Gerry and his final pick, Theresa Nist, got married in a live wedding special just a month afterThe Golden Bachelorfinale aired. Three short months later, the couple announced they’d be getting divorced, shockingBachelorNation. Many were worried about the future ofThe Golden Bachelorette,butJoan was soon announced as the lead. It quickly became clear thatshe would have to clean up the mess that Gerry left behind.

Joan Has To Take On What Gerry Left Behind

She Has A Lot Of Pressure To Cope With

AlthoughJoan has a great foundationcoming into her time asThe Golden Bachelorette,she has to deal with the mess Gerry left behind. Gerry, whoBachelorNation was also excited about, wound up being less authentic than he claimed during his time as the lead. Lying about his relationships and the fact that he’d dated and dumped someone after his wife’s passing, Gerry’s reputation has tanked for his behavior afterThe Golden Bachelorseason 1,leaving Joan with a major mess to clean up. Joan has to be as authentic as she can to keepBachelorNation at bay.
